Kūh-e Valī Jān
Kūh-e Valī Jān is a mountain in Isfahan, Central Iran and has an elevation of 2,428 metres. Kūh-e Valī Jān is situated nearby to the area Ḩamzeh ‘Alī, as well as near Mash’had-e-Kāveh.- Type: Mountain with an elevation of 2,428 metres

Khuygan-e Sofla
Village
Khuygan-e Sofla is a village in Varzaq-e Jonubi Rural District, in the Central District of Faridan County, Isfahan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 1,682, in 393 families. Khuygan-e Sofla is situated 5 km north of Kūh-e Valī Jān.
Heydarabad
Village
Heydarabad is a village in Chenarud-e Shomali Rural District, Chenarud District, Chadegan County, Isfahan province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 67, in 15 families. Heydarabad is situated 6 km southwest of Kūh-e Valī Jān.
Taqīābād
Village
Taqiabad is a village in Chenarud-e Shomali Rural District, Chenarud District, Chadegan County, Isfahan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 26, in 5 families. Taqīābād is situated 6 km southwest of Kūh-e Valī Jān.
